✅ 1. Designed for High-Pressure Hydraulic Systems in Construction Machinery
The CFKS TCV Oil Seal is specially developed to meet the sealing demands of construction equipment and heavy-duty hydraulic systems. The TCV structure features a metal-reinforced outer shell with dual sealing lips, offering excellent resistance against pressure surges, oil leakage, and external contaminants. This makes it ideal for sealing rotating shafts in hydraulic cylinders, motors, and pumps operating under high loads and vibration.

 

✅ 2. FKM Material for High Temperature and Chemical Resistance
Made from premium-grade FKM (Fluoroelastomer) rubber, this oil seal withstands temperatures up to 200°C (392°F) and shows outstanding resistance to hydraulic fluids, oils, fuels, and aggressive media. Compared to traditional NBR oil seals, FKM TCV seals are more durable and reliable in harsh environments, ensuring long-lasting performance and reduced maintenance in excavators, wheel loaders, and road rollers.

Frequently Asked Questions (FAQ)

Why does my CFKS oil seal fail prematurely? Common causes and prevention tips2025-06-26T15:44:39+08:00

Premature oil seal failure can result from improper installation, poor shaft finish, incorrect material selection, or excessive pressure. To prevent this, ensure the shaft surface is smooth and within tolerance, use correct tools during installation, and choose seals made from materials compatible with your media and temperature.

How to correctly install a CFKS industrial oil seal to avoid leakage2025-06-26T16:04:32+08:00

Always clean the shaft and bore before installation. Use appropriate seal drivers to avoid deformation. Lubricate the lip before fitting to reduce friction during the first rotation. Ensure the seal is seated evenly and not tilted to avoid leaks.

What to do when your CFKS hydraulic seal is leaking under pressure2025-05-20T16:33:14+08:00

Check if the pressure exceeds the seal’s rated limit. Examine for wear, hardening, or improper installation. Replace the seal if damaged, and consider upgrading to a high-pressure CFKS seal variant. Also, verify that the housing and shaft are properly aligned.
